
Southampton eye West Ham United loanee Flynn Downes in double summer transfer
Southampton are pursuing the permanent signing of West Ham loanee Flynn Downes as part of a double transfer this summer, according to The Southern Daily Echo.
The newspaper reported via its website on Sunday (26 May) that the Saints are hoping to sign both Downes and Newcastle United’s Ryan Fraser after the club secured Premier League promotion.
Both players starred as Southampton beat Leeds United 1-0 in the Championship play-off final on Sunday 26 May, having played important roles for the club all season.
Southampton to sign West Ham United loanee Flynn Downes on permanent deal?
With Julen Lopetegui’s appointment at the London Stadium this summer, it seems that Downes has an opportunity to impress and grab a spot in the Hammers squad.
However, having become an integral part of Russell Martin’s team this season, playing every single minute of the Saints’ play-off matches against West Brom and Leeds, he may choose against staying in London.
The player has admitted that he would “love” to extend his stay at St Mary’s Stadium, though it is unclear whether he is looking for a permanent move or just another loan spell away from West Ham.
The midfielder was forced out on loan last summer despite a positive first season at the London Stadium, with Edson Alvarez, Tomas Soucek and James Ward-Prowse likely meaning his minutes would have declined.

It would have been a kick in the teeth when the club decided to loan Kalvin Philipps during the January transfer window, especially with Downes’ services clearly not needed. Though, his career at the London Stadium did not work out, to say the least.
The 25-year-old will have a difficult choice to make soon. But for now, he will be able to enjoy the feeling of promotion to the Premier League and decide on his future at some point this summer.
